WebApr 14, 2024 · Environmental Determinism: Environmental determinism asserts that human behavior and culture are determined by environmental factors such as climate, geography, and natural resources. This view argues that the physical environment of a place determines the cultural and social practices of the people who live there. WebAbstract. Determinism is the view that all natural phenomena are products of interrelated antecedent processes. It is a guiding assumption of scientific inquiry and there is no controversy in asserting that behaviorists subscribe to determinism in the same way as other scientists.
